  1. 1. Impact of Business Owners’ Ethnicity and Gender on Financial Performance A classical analytical review and empirical study on how the demographics of company owners impact the results.

    University essay from Göteborgs universitet/Företagsekonomiska institutionen

    Author : Jakob Johansson; Sten Li; [2021-06-30]
    Keywords : ;

    Abstract : Previous research has found that female- and minority-owned businesses generally underperform compared to male- and nonminority-owned businesses on a variety of measures, such as sales and profit. The situation is, however, rapidly changing while there is a lack of up-to-date research on the current situation. READ MORE

  2. 2. Exploring the entrepreneurial barriers and coping strategies of highly academically skilled immigrant entrepreneurs in Sweden: ethnic minority perspectives

    University essay from Lunds universitet/Företagsekonomiska institutionen

    Author : Hannah Barker; Karl Yves Vallin; [2021]
    Keywords : Entrepreneurial barrier; Entrepreneurial Coping Strategy; Highly Academically skilled Immigrant Ethnic Minority Entrepreneur; Highly Academically skilled Entrepreneur; Immigrant Entrepreneur; Ethnic Minority Entrepreneur; Mixed Embeddedness Theoretical Framework; Social Embeddedness; Political-Institutional Embeddedness; Economic Embeddedness; Business and Economics;

    Abstract : The purpose of this study is to explore the entrepreneurial barriers and entrepreneurial coping strategies that highly academically skilled ethnic minority entrepreneurs [EMEs] experience in operating a start-up in Sweden. Semi-structured interviews were carried out with 10 participants to support the inductive nature of this study and to better understand the entrepreneurial experiences of this population group.   3. 3. “The Swedish Dream” - Immigrant entrepreneurship in Sweden between 1880 and 1910

    University essay from Lunds universitet/Ekonomisk-historiska institutionen

    Author : Isabella Oline Rugholm Jensen; [2021]
    Keywords : Swedish historical immigration; immigrant entrepreneurship; factory owners; minority entrepreneurs; industrial revolution; Social Sciences;

    Abstract : This thesis analyzes the impact of immigrant entrepreneurship on factory ownership in Sweden between 1880-1910. During the Swedish industrial revolution, international migration increased due to significantly changing industries all around Europe. READ MORE

  4. 4. The association between entrepreneurship and health among millennials with ethnic minority backgrounds – an interview study : What are the health effects on millennial entrepreneurs from ethnic minority backgrounds in Europe?

    University essay from Mälardalens högskola/Akademin för hälsa, vård och välfärd

    Author : Aliya Dirie; [2021]
    Keywords : Millennials; Entrepreneurship; Ethnic Minority; Health; Mental Health;

    Abstract : Objective: The aim of this study is to investigate the association between entrepreneurship and health amongst millennials with ethnic minority backgrounds. Methods: Interviews were conducted with 8 people from 8 countries in Europe. The interviews were recorded and transcribed verbatim. Data were analysed using content analysis. READ MORE

  5. 5. Glimpsing into the Gender Gap: : Perceptions of gender inequality among women in the tech startup industry

    University essay from KTH/Skolan för industriell teknik och management (ITM)

    Author : Amanda Malmqvist; [2019]
    Keywords : Gender; Gender equality; Gender gap; Tech; Startups; Entrepreneurship; Perceptions; Venture capital; Norms; Gender blind; Gender awareness; Stockholm; Genus; Kön; Jämställdhet; Könsgap; Tech; Teknik; Startups; Entreprenörskap; Uppfattningar; Riskkapital; Normer; Könsblindhet; Könsmedvetenhet; Stockholm;

    Abstract : There is a massive gender gap in the tech startup industry. 1% of the CTOs at venture-backed companies in Europe are women and only 1% of the venture capital in Sweden is given to all-female founding teams. READ MORE
